Latest Patents

Liqi Ge's most recent patent is titled "Utility grid, intermittent energy management system." This invention outlines a method for managing the operating conditions of an electric power grid that incorporates an intermittent power supply. The system utilizes an energy variability controller to monitor environmental values and adjust the power output accordingly. By responding to both actual and forecasted environmental conditions, the system ensures that the delivered power output remains within predetermined thresholds, thereby optimizing grid performance.
